Dave and Ellen are newly married and living in their first house. The yearly premium on their homeowner's insurance policy is $4

50 for the coverage they need. Their insurance company offers a discount of 6 percent if they install dead-bolt locks on all exterior doors. The couple can also receive a discount of 2 percent if they install smoke detectors on each floor. They have contacted a locksmith who will provide and install dead-bolt locks on the two exterior doors for $50 each. At the local hardware store, smoke detectors cost $7 each, and the new house has two floors. Dave and Ellen can install them themselves. a. What discount will Dave and Ellen receive if they install the dead-bolt locks? Annual discount for deadbolts b. What discount will Dave and Ellen receive if they install smoke detectors? Annual discount for smoke detectors

Answer:

a. $27

b. $9

Step-by-step explanation:

The yearly premium on their homeowner's insurance policy is $450 for the coverage they need.

Their insurance company offers a discount of 6 percent if they install dead-bolt locks on all exterior doors.The couple can also receive a discount of 2 percent if they install smoke detectors on each floor.

a. What discount will Dave and Ellen receive if they install the dead-bolt locks?

0.06\times450=27 dollars

b. What discount will Dave and Ellen receive if they install smoke detectors?

0.02\times450=9 dollars

The dimensions of a rectangle can be given by x+7 and x+2. If the area of the rectangle is 66 square inches, what are the dimens
Nadusha1986 [10]

to solve  for the dimensions (x+7)(x+2)=66,

we can first use the foiling method to simplify the left side.

x^2 + 2x + 7x + 14 = 66

x^2 + 9x + 14 = 66

now, subtract 66 from both sides.

x^2 + 9x - 52 = 0

now, split this into two parentheses.

(x + 13)(x - 4)

since the root of -13 would give you negative values, x=4. This means that the dimensions of the rectangle are 11 and 6.
